Citalopram (Cipralex) is used to treat depression. Cipralex works by increasing the amount of serotonin, a natural substance in the brain that helps maintain mental balance.

Citalopram (Cipralex)is also sometimes used to treat eating disorders, alcoholism, panic disorder, premenstrual dysphoric disorder, and social phobia. Talk to your doctor about the possible risks of using Cipralex for your condition.

Special precautions of Cipralex

Before taking citalopram,

Tell your doctor and pharmacist if you are allergic to citalopram or any other medications.
Do not take citalopram if you are taking monoamine oxidase (MAO) inhibitors, including phenelzine (Nardil) and tranylcypromine (Parnate), or have stopped taking them within the past two weeks.
You should know that citalopram is very similar to another SSRI, escitalopram (Lexapro). You should not take these two medications together.
tell your doctor if you have or have ever had, or anyone in your family has or has ever had, depression, bipolar disorder (mood that changes from depressed to abnormally excited), or mania (frenzied, abnormally excited mood), or if you have, or anyone in your family has, thought about or attempted suicide. Also tell your doctor if you have recently had a heart attack and if you have or have ever had seizures; or liver, kidney, or heart disease.
Tell your doctor if you are pregnant, plan to become pregnant, or are breast-feeding. If you become pregnant while taking citalopram, call your doctor.
You should know that citalopram may make you drowsy. Do not drive a car or operate machinery until you know how this medication affects you.
Remember that alcohol can add to the drowsiness caused by this medication.
You should know that your mental health may change in unexpected ways, especially at the beginning of your treatment and at any time your dose is increased or decreased.
Side effects of Cipralex

Citalopram (Cipralex) may cause side effects:

* upset stomach
* diarrhea
* difficulty falling asleep or staying asleep
* muscle or joint pain
* dry mouth
* excessive sweating
* changes in sex drive or ability
* loss of appetite
* vomiting
* stomach pain
* drowsiness
* excessive tiredness
* tremor
* excitement
* nervousness
Some side effects can be serious:

* seeing things or hearing voices that do not exist (hallucinating)
* seizure
